WebApr 4, 2024 · When there is a leak in the EVAP system, it can allow fuel vapors to escape, which can trigger the check engine light and cause the vehicle to fail an emissions test. The most common cause of an EVAP leak is a damaged or loose gas cap, but it can also be caused by faulty valves, damaged or cracked fuel lines, or a malfunctioning charcoal …

WebJan 11, 2024 · The most common causes for EVAP leaks include bad seals and O-rings, a failing purge valve, a damaged hose or vent, or a defective leak detection pump. As you might have guessed, there’s no... How to recharge your car's AC? You can save about $100 in labor costs by doing …
